Outlook 2013 entries not included in search results

I have Windows 7 Ultimate SP1 32 bit. When I use Windows 7 "Search programs and file" via the Start button, the Outlook entries are included in the search results. Or rather they were until I recently updated to Outlook 2013. Now the Outlook entries
are missing.
I have checked that Outlook is included in the scope of the Search indexer. I have rebuilt the index from scratch. I have also explicitly added the Outlook PST file in the scope of the index. None of this helps.
The indexed entries are successfully retrieved from within Outlook itself.
Any ideas out there?
Thanks, Paul

Hi,
It is caused by the deprecated features and components in Outlook 2013:
Outlook search via the Windows Shell
Outlook 2013 will no longer surface search results for mail and calendar items in Windows Explorer (or via the start menu).  Users can still utilize all of Outlook's search functionality from within the app itself. 
http://blogs.office.com/b/microsoft-outlook/archive/2012/12/19/outlook-2013-deprecated-features-and-components.aspx

  • Outlook 2013 will not connect to specific networks outside the office

    Outlook 2013.  I can connect to any Wi-Fi network I have attempted...but Outlook 2013 will not connect to my home network.  I have tried clearing the dns cache as well as re-creating the account.  Outlook works fine at the office, fine at
    hotels, fine at restaurants, but won't connect at my house using either a wired or Wi-Fi connection.
    Any suggestions?

    Hi
    As per the information and details provided by you, to connect the Outlook 2013 from outside the office, please follow these steps: -
    This is usually the result of authentication issues. In order to prevent strangers from using their
    SMTP server to send spam, many ISPs require users to authenticate when they try to send email while accessing the server from outside the network. In many cases, users will also need to use a different
    port number and may need to use SSL.
    To check or change the outgoing server authentication, you need to open the
    Account setting dialog. In Outlook 2013, this is on the
    File tab.
    Click on the email account, then click the
    More Settings dialog and select the Outgoing server tab to check the authentication settings.
    Enable
    My outgoing server (SMTP) requires authentication and select
    Use the same settings as my incoming mail server. These settings will often work both at home and when travelling.
    You will also want to check the port and
    SSL settings on the Advanced tab. Commonly used port number are
    587, 465, and 1025 but if these don’t work, you will need to check your mail providers support pages for the correct port number. You may also need to select
    SSL or Auto for encrypted connections, again, this information should be on your mail providers support website.
    Note: - Once you make these changes, you should be able to send email from home.

  • ADFS SSO and SharePoint 2013 on-premise Hybrid outbound search results from SharePoint Online - does it work?

    Hi, 
    I want to setup an outpund hybrid search for SharePoint 2013 on-premise to SharePoint Online.
    But I'm not shure if this works with ADFS SSO.
    Has somebody experience with this setup?
    Here's my guide which I'm going to use for this installation:
    Introduction
    In this post I'll show you how to get search results from your SharePoint Online in your SharePoint 2013 on-premise search center.
    Requirements
    User synchronisation ActiveDirectory to Office 365 with DirSync
    DirSync password sync or ADFS SSO
    SharePoint Online
    SharePoint 2013 on-premise
    Enterprise Search service
    SharePoint Online Management Shell
    Instructions
    All configuration will be done either in the Search Administration of the Central Administration or in the PowerShell console of your on-premise SharePoint 2013 server.
    Set up Sever to Server Trust
    Export certificates
    To create a server to server trust we need two certificates.
    [certificate name].pfx: In order to replace the STS certificate, the certificate is needed in Personal Information Exchange (PFX) format including the private key.
    [certificate name].cer: In order to set up a trust with Office 365 and Windows Azure ACS, the certificate is needed in CER Base64 format.
    First launch the Internet Information Services (IIS) Manager
    Select your SharePoint web server and double-click Server Certificates
    In the Actions pane, click Create Self-Signed Certificate
    Enter a name for the certificate and save it with OK
    To export the new certificate in the Pfx format select it and click Export in the Actions pane
    Fill the fields and click OK Export to: C:\[certificate
    name].pfx Password: [password]
    Also we need to export the certificate in the CER Base64 format. For that purpose make a right-click on the certificate select it and click on View...
    Click the Details tab and then click Copy to File
    On the Welcome to the Certificate Export Wizard page, click Next
    On the Export Private Key page, click Next
    On the Export File Format page, click Base-64 encoded X.509 (.CER), and then click Next.
    As file name enter C:\[certificate
    name].cer and then click Next
    Finish the export
    Import the new STS (SharePoint Token Service) certificate
    Let's update the certificate on the STS. Configure and run the PowerShell script below on your SharePoint server.
    if(-not (Get-PSSnapin "Microsoft.SharePoint.PowerShell" -ErrorAction SilentlyContinue)){Add-PSSnapin "Microsoft.SharePoint.PowerShell"}
    # set the cerficates paths and password
    $PfxCertPath = "c:\[certificate name].pfx"
    $PfxCertPassword = "[password]"
    $X64CertPath = "c:\[certificate name].cer"
    # get the encrypted pfx certificate object
    $PfxCert = New-Object System.Security.Cryptography.X509Certificates.X509Certificate2 $PfxCertPath, $PfxCertPassword, 20
    # import it
    Set-SPSecurityTokenServiceConfig -ImportSigningCertificate $PfxCert
    Type Yes when prompted with the following message.
    You are about to change the signing certificate for the Security Token Service. Changing the certificate to an invalid, inaccessible or non-existent certificate will cause your SharePoint installation to stop functioning. Refer
    to the following article for instructions on how to change this certificate: http://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/?LinkID=178475. Are you
